Which group lived in Central and Western Europe during the Roman Empire?

Explanation:
The main idea is understanding which people were centered in central and western Europe during the Roman era. Celts were the group associated with those regions, living across Gaul (roughly modern France and neighboring areas), parts of central Europe like the Rhine and Danube regions, and extending into Britain and Ireland. They formed a widespread cultural-linguistic family that Romans encountered across much of western Europe, often trading, fighting, or intermixing with Roman forces as the empire expanded. The Huns came from farther east and moved into Europe later, the Slavs are primarily tied to eastern Europe and spread into central regions after many centuries, and “Barbarians” is a broad Roman label for various groups rather than a single identifiable people. Because the Celts occupy the central and western European heartland during Roman times, they fit the description best.
